Output d31a409ecd993962c920b6a3d31bc53db491ef726dafec38492bea5efa3fbbb9:87

value
181547
script pubkey
OP_0 OP_PUSHBYTES_20 40e768223ed1ae3c152f34e8a19242b4e670894b
address
bc1qgrnksg376xhrc9f0xn52ryjzknn8pz2tuz5wml
transaction
d31a409ecd993962c920b6a3d31bc53db491ef726dafec38492bea5efa3fbbb9
spent
true